This week, the children enjoyed using a variety of percussion instruments to explore making loud and quiet sounds. They found out that they could make loud sounds by banging and shaking and quiet sounds by softly tapping and scraping their instruments. The children also enjoyed learning different hand movements which are used by music conductors, and even had a go at conducting themselves – what a fun afternoon! Well done, Dosbarth Fir!
